WebNov 27, 2012 · The NW limb has predominantly thermal X-ray emission, and it is the only location in SN1006 with significant optical emission: a thin, Balmer-dominated filament. For most of the NW rim, the proper motion is about 0.30 arcsec/yr, essentially the same as has been measured from the H-alpha filament. WebFeb 28, 2005 · An X-ray picture of the bright supernova remnant SN1006. Credit: Dr. Eric V. Gotthelf, USRA/GSFC/NASA. This false color composite picture of the bright supernova remnant SN1006 was taken with the CCD cameras aboard the Advanced Satellite for Cosmology and Astrophysics (ASCA). WebDec 25, 2013 · The fastest knots are moving outward at almost 11 million mph (18 million k/h), while those in other areas are moving at a more leisurely 7 million mph (11 million k/ h). SN 1006 is located about 7,000 light-years from Earth. The new Chandra image of SN 1006 contains over eight days worth of observing time by the telescope.
